Try putting a bang in there to get it to ignore your SNMP servers... !$SNMP_SERVERS On Aug 10, 2004, at 1:50 PM, Brian Zuromski wrote:
Hello,I’m using snort 2.1.3 on RHES 3.0 and I’m having an issue with SNMP alerts. I’ve set my ‘var SNMP_SERVERS’ to my current SNMP monitoring servers on our network. My problem is that the alerts are still being generated and filling up my database from our monitoring server. . I want it to alert on any SNMP traffic except coming from our SNMP monitoring servers in ‘var SNMP_SERVERS’. Can anyone help? Or maybe I’m doing something wrong.
